To a Darker Shore: Your Journey Into the Unknown

To a darker shore captures the moment when familiar routines lose their glow and a deeper search for meaning begins. This transition often feels unsettling yet necessary, as old patterns fall away and new priorities slowly come into focus.

Readers who resonate with this phrase are usually navigating change, whether in work, relationships, or personal identity. The journey toward a darker shore invites honest reflection, intentional choices, and a willingness to live with more ambiguity and depth.

Acknowledging Fear and Grief

To a darker shore often begins with grief for what is fading, including identities, relationships, or career paths that no longer fit. Naming these losses reduces their hidden power and creates space for new possibilities.

Working With Uncertainty

Uncertainty can feel like standing at the edge of water at night, unsure of what lies beneath. Instead of forcing premature certainty, you can practice grounding techniques and small experiments that build confidence step by step.

Values and Decision Making

Identifying Core Priorities

When external structures dissolve, clarifying personal values becomes essential. Writing down what truly matters allows you to align decisions with integrity rather than default expectations.

Choosing Aligned Actions

Decisions that reflect deeper values may look modest on the surface but create strong undercurrents of momentum. Consistent, value-based actions gradually reshape daily life and long term direction.

Relationships and Support Systems

Communicating Needs Clearly

As you move toward a darker shore, honest conversations about needs and boundaries help relationships evolve rather than quietly erode. Direct and compassionate communication invites mutual understanding and realistic expectations.

Building Sustained Support

Connecting with mentors, peers, or communities provides reassurance and fresh perspectives. Regular check ins with supportive people help you stay grounded during periods of transition.

Growth and Integration

Learning Through Reflection

Periodic reflection on what has changed and what has remained stable highlights hidden strengths. Journaling or quiet walks can turn scattered experiences into coherent lessons.

Accepting Nonlinear Progress

Progress toward a new shore rarely follows a straight line; setbacks and pauses are part of the process. Measuring growth in small increments makes the journey more sustainable.

Charting a New Course Forward

  • Name your losses and values to clarify what truly matters
  • Build small, repeatable actions that align with these values
  • Create a reliable support network of people who challenge and encourage you
  • Track progress with periodic reflection and adjust as you learn
  • Prioritize mental health through boundaries, rest, and professional help when needed

How do I know if this shift is temporary or a permanent turning point?

Observing patterns over several months, such as recurring doubts and declining motivation in familiar roles, often signals a deeper turning point that benefits from active attention and new choices.

What if I feel guilty for wanting change in important relationships?

Guilt is common when shifting direction, yet honoring your needs can ultimately lead to more honest and resilient relationships; sharing your values calmly helps others understand the change.

Can I take practical steps without having everything figured out first?

Yes, small experiments such as adjusting your schedule, learning a skill, or testing a new environment can provide clarity and momentum before you have a complete plan.

How do I protect my mental health while moving toward a darker shore?

Protecting mental health involves setting boundaries, maintaining basic routines, and seeking professional support when needed, which together create a stable foundation for exploration.
